protected class GPESetProvider.GPEIterator extends AbstractFeatureProviderIterator
Modifier and Type | Field and Description |
---|---|
protected FeatureType |
type |
Constructor and Description |
---|
GPESetProvider.GPEIterator(GPEStoreProvider store,
FeatureType type) |
Modifier and Type | Method and Description |
---|---|
protected void |
doDispose()
Internal implementation for the
AbstractDisposable.dispose() method, to be
implemented by child classes. |
protected boolean |
internalHasNext()
Returns if there are more elements to get from the iterator.
|
protected Object |
internalNext()
Returns the next iterator element.
|
void |
remove() |
getFeatureStoreProvider
getDataStoreProvider, getResource, hasNext, next
dispose, dispose
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
dispose
protected FeatureType type
public GPESetProvider.GPEIterator(GPEStoreProvider store, FeatureType type) throws DataException
DataException
protected boolean internalHasNext()
AbstractDataProviderIterator
AbstractDataProviderIterator.hasNext()
method.internalHasNext
in class AbstractDataProviderIterator
protected Object internalNext()
AbstractDataProviderIterator
AbstractDataProviderIterator.next()
method.internalNext
in class AbstractDataProviderIterator
public void remove()
protected void doDispose() throws BaseException
AbstractDisposable
AbstractDisposable.dispose()
method, to be
implemented by child classes.doDispose
in class AbstractDisposable
BaseException
AbstractDisposable.dispose()